JOB TITLE:              QA Lab Tech

 

REPORTS TO:         QA Lab Manager

 

PURPOSE:                Associate is responsible for performing required testing for each lot processed in the lab. This requires qualification on all corresponding lab equipment.

 

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  1. Knowledge of all general plant safety rules & safety absolutes.
  2. Willingness to learn multiple testing processes including but not limited to:
    1. Operating Clicker Press to Cut laboratory Test Samples
    2. Operating Washer/Dryers for Dimensional Stability Cycles
    3. Unload CI 5000 when needed
    4. Run electrostatic decay test
    5. Flammability testing when necessary
  3. Assist with other testing as needed when job is caught up
